Analysis

The most recent figure for total population by age in Chile is 155.42,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 74 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 3.0% on the previous year and up 55.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, total population by age in Chile peaked at 155.42 in 2023 and was at its lowest, 13.82, in 1950.

Chile ranks 43rd of 234 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1950s 15.95 13.82 19.09 10
1960s 23.29 19.88 26.04 10
1970s 31.09 26.57 36.59 10
1980s 43.51 37.76 50.19 10
1990s 68.28 53.1 83.03 10
2000s 84.56 82.18 89.21 10
2010s 108.98 91.18 135.79 10
2020s 148.78 141.9 155.42 4
